14 Facts About Kate Crawford

facts about kate crawford.html1.

Kate Crawford was born on 1974 and is a researcher, writer, composer, producer and academic, who studies the social and political implications of artificial intelligence.

2.

Kate Crawford is based in New York and works as a principal researcher at Microsoft Research, the co-founder and former director of research at the AI Now Institute at NYU, a visiting professor at the MIT Center for Civic Media, a senior fellow at the Information Law Institute at NYU, and an associate professor in the Journalism and Media Research Centre at the University of New South Wales.

3.

Kate Crawford is a member of the WEF's Global Agenda Council on Data-Driven Development.

4.

Kate Crawford argues that AI systems are not neutral or objective, but rather reflect and reinforce existing systems of power and inequality.

5.

Kate Crawford explores the environmental and ethical impacts of AI, as well as the historical and cultural contexts of its development.

6.

Kate Crawford has published on cultures of technology use and the way media histories inform the present, and has exhibited creative works in music and art at museums such as the Museum of Modern Art in New York and the Victoria and Albert Museum in London.

7.

Kate Crawford was previously part of the Canberra electronic music duo Btek and released three albums between 1998 and 2003.

8.

Kate Crawford co-founded the Sydney-based Deluxe Mood Recordings record label and is a member of the Clan Analogue music collective.

9.

Kate Crawford is a member of the feminist collective Deep Lab.

10.

In 2017 Kate Crawford established the research institute AI Now Institute with Meredith Whittaker.

11.

Kate Crawford has given keynote addresses at venues such as the 2013 O'Reilly Strata Conference and the 2013 DataEDGE conference hosted by the University of California, Berkeley School of Information.

12.

Kate Crawford co-authored a book titled Understanding the Internet: Language, Technology, Media, and Power in 2014.

13.

Kate Crawford published a book Atlas of AI: Power, Politics, and the Planetary Costs of Artificial Intelligence through Yale University Press in 2021.
